Bolton Wanderers v Wigan Athletic: Latest team news UPDATED
Tim Ream could finally make his debut for Bolton in tomorrow’s crunch Barclays Premier League game against Wigan at the Reebok Stadium.
United States centre-back Ream, whose move from the New York Red Bulls was confirmed over a fortnight ago, has started training with his new team-mates this week after all the paperwork relating to the deal was completed. He is set to be part of the Wanderers matchday squad for the first time, along with fellow January recruit Ryo Miyaichi, the Japanese winger signed on loan from Arsenal for the rest of the season.
Gretar Steinsson (hamstring) and Joe Riley (groin) may return having missed last weekend’s 2-0 defeat at Norwich, but another defender Marcos Alonso (foot) is not yet ready, while midfielders Lee Chung-yong (broken leg) Stuart Holden and Ricardo Gardner (both knee) remain long-term injury absentees.

Wigan are at full strength for their crucial Barclays Premier League trip to neighbours and fellow strugglers Bolton tomorrow.
Defender Antolin Alcaraz (groin) is back in contention to start after being left on the bench against Everton last week.
Midfielder Mohamed Diame could also make his first appearance since returning from the African Nations Cup.
